Transaction 057643372f4dc93e814f3086d160df141b688052c0d54a76dbb180efb8f1fe6c

1 Input
2 Outputs
  • 057643372f4dc93e814f3086d160df141b688052c0d54a76dbb180efb8f1fe6c:0
  • value  2364597
    address  1BnmbUxsBLHJpZJkRdFJJLw7h6YFWkd6E
  • 057643372f4dc93e814f3086d160df141b688052c0d54a76dbb180efb8f1fe6c:1
  • value  1360200
    address  1KKyf4DUH5rA1oHGSe4VvX5MFhsSsZii3a